首页文章正文

java异常的抛出捕获并处理,什么是捕获异常

抛出异常和捕获异常 2023-11-24 23:34 281 墨鱼
抛出异常和捕获异常

java异常的抛出捕获并处理,什么是捕获异常

java异常的抛出捕获并处理,什么是捕获异常

异常:是程序本身可以处理的异常。 12342.异常处理机制在Java中,异常处理机制是:抛出异常和捕获异常。 抛出异常:当方法发生错误并抛出异常时,方法test()的try语句块中会生成ArithmeticException异常(除数为0),并在catch中捕获该异常;然后抛出MyException异常。 main()方法捕获test()中抛出的MyException。 Backtotop2.Java异常框架J

>0< 这是解决异常的第一种方法,接下来,我们将转向第二种方法,即我们必须捕获异常并尝试解决它,例如下面的代码。 importjava.io.FileInputStream;导入java.io.File不是用户定义的异常类,需要继承Exception类,使用extendsException创建自定义异常类,并通过方法中的throw关键字抛出异常对象。如果是在当前抛出异常的方法中处理异常,

╯^╰ 🌻如果想在Java中处理异常,可以使用关键字try、catch、finally。基本的处理结构如下:try{//可能引起异常的语句}[catch(exceptiontypeExceptionobject){//异常处理}catchException:dirtycaptureprocessing李四洗了衬衫并手写给张三。李四完成了异常的处理,李四捕获了异常并抛出了。LiS我没有洗,让张三自己做。 Gowash,John会把问题留给张三,John会抛出异常。优点:Java已经提供了异常处理。

如果要处理异常,Java提供了三个关键字:try、catch、finally,使用这三个关键字的语法如下。 try{//可能引起异常的语句}[catch(exceptiontypeobject){//如果处理方法内部抛出多个异常,则抛出后必须跟多个异常类型,用逗号分隔。如果多个异常类型有父子关系,则直接声明父类即可。 try-catchcapturesandhandlespublicstaticvoidmain(Stri

后台-插件-广告管理-内容页尾部广告(手机)

标签: 什么是捕获异常

发表评论

评论列表

快喵加速器 Copyright @ 2011-2022 All Rights Reserved. 版权所有 备案号:京ICP1234567-2号